Embodiment Construction

[0010] Accurately measure the resin and pigment according to the following formula.

[0011] Linear Low Density Polyethylene 100 parts

[0012] Chrome oxide green 0.41 parts

[0013] Cadmium yellow 0.33 parts

[0014] Iron oxide red 0.083 parts

[0015] Rutile titanium dioxide 0.17 parts

[0016] Medium pigment carbon black 0.0055 parts

[0017] 0.5 parts of liquid paraffin

[0018] Put the taken materials into a high-speed mixer and mix for 10 minutes. The materials were taken out and put into a twin-screw extrusion granulator for granulation, and the temperature of the extruder was set at 120-160□. The prepared colored particles are put into a plastic granule micropowder mill and ground to about 80 mesh. Then put the powder into the rotary molding mold, set the heating temperature to 300□, heat for 20 minutes, and finally cool and demould to obtain the product. The color of the product is uniform, and the color meets the army green standard.

Abstract

The military green colouring agent is formed from (by weight portion) 35-45 portions of green pigment, 30-40 portions of yelloe pigment, 8-10 portions of red pigment, 15-20 portions of white pigment,0.4-0.6 portions of black pigment and 0.5 portions of colouring agent adhesive. It can be used for colouring rotary moulded plastic products with military green, and the colour of the products coloured with said colouring agent is uniform, and is non-discoloring or non-fading under the outdoor condition fo r a long period of time.
